1. Transcorp Hilton Abuja:
Transcorp Hilton Abuja shines as one of the city’s top luxury hotels. Nestled right in the heart of Abuja at Maitama, it’s renowned for its outstanding service and stylish design.
Accommodation: With over 670 rooms, including opulent suites, guests can enjoy modern comforts like high-speed internet, flat-screen TVs, and well-stocked minibars.
Dining Choices: The hotel offers a range of dining options, from the highly-rated Bistro to the Nile Grill, which serves a delightful blend of local and international dishes.
Recreational Facilities: Guests can unwind by the spacious outdoor pool, keep up with their fitness routine in the cutting-edge gym, or treat themselves to a relaxing spa treatment.
Guest Reviews: Visitors frequently commend the hotel for its friendly staff and prime location. Many guests point out the roomy accommodations and delicious food as key reasons they keep coming back.

7. The Johnwood Hotel by Bolton:
The Johnwood Hotel by Bolton is considered a premier five-star lodging option, adding a touch of contemporary luxury and sophisticated service to the Wuse area of Abuja. The hotel is celebrated for its elegant accommodations and wide array of upscale facilities, making it a compelling choice for both business executives and vacationers.
Accomodation: For guest comfort, the hotel provides approximately 124 stylishly decorated rooms, suites, and apartments. Each accommodation is designed with the guest’s relaxation in mind, featuring amenities such as premium bedding, a flat-screen Smart TV, a minibar, and complimentary high-speed internet access. Some units even offer a kitchenette for extended stays.
Dining: The dining experience at the Johnwood Hotel is extensive, with guests having a choice of up to three restaurants and two bars/lounges, including a dedicated poolside bar. The restaurant options cater to diverse palates, serving a blend of African, Asian, international, and other cuisines. A continental breakfast is also available.
Leisure and wellness are central to the hotel’s offering. Guests can enjoy the outdoor swimming pool with free cabanas, a modern, well-equipped, 24-hour fitness center, a sauna, and a hot tub. The full-service Goldcat Hammam & Spa provides a range of relaxing treatments. A highlight is the rooftop terrace and jacuzzi area, which offers panoramic city views.
The hotel also serves as a professional venue with five meeting rooms and a banquet hall suitable for hosting corporate events, meetings, and social gatherings. Its central location in Wuse Zone 5 places it near government offices, embassies, and popular city attractions like Magic Land Abuja and IBB Golf Club, contributing to its positive reviews for staff and location.

Your Abuja Hotel Selection: The Smart Traveler’s Checklist
Ready to confidently book your stay? Use this five-point guide to cut through the marketing and secure a hotel that genuinely fits your needs, blending smart decision-making with easy booking.
Location: The Proximity Power Play
- The Business Focus: If your trip is work-centric, focus on the Wuse 2, Maitama, or CBD areas. This is non-negotiable for beating traffic and saving valuable time.
- The Leisure Zone: If you are touring or relaxing, prioritize areas that put you close to the fun—whether that’s the tranquility of Jabi Lake or the buzz of a great neighborhood—and minimize unnecessary transit.
Evaluate True Value, Not Just the Price Tag
- The Luxury Test: If you’re investing in a premium hotel, confirm that the rate secures high-end services like a dedicated concierge, executive lounge access, and a truly excellent wellness center.
- The Smart Budget: For all other options, ensure the basics are flawless. High ratings for cleanliness and staff professionalism are the most reliable indicators of quality, regardless of the star rating.
Validate Key Functional Amenities
- Wi-Fi is Non-Negotiable: Check reviews to confirm the internet is stable and fast, not just technically “available.” This is critical for both work and streaming.
- Kitchen Clarity: If your stay is long, verify if the “kitchen” is a full setup or just a decorative kitchenette. Know exactly what cooking tools you’ll have access to.
Security and Environment Check
- Peace of Mind First: Look for evidence of visible, proactive security—controlled access and attentive staff. Your hotel should serve as a secure, stress-free sanctuary.
- Read the Noise Complaints: A lively hotel bar is fun, but if you need to sleep or work, check reviews for noise issues that might disrupt your stay.
Listen to the Latest Guest Verdict
- Filter online reviews to focus on the most recent experiences (last 6 months). This tells you the current truth about service and maintenance.
- Pay close attention to how the hotel handles issues. Great customer service is often best revealed when something goes wrong.
Finally, always confirm the cancellation policy—transparency here is a strong sign of a trustworthy partner.
